What Causes Cold Sores

Herpes simplex virus causes cold sores. Out of the eight known types of herpes virus, herpes simplex type 1 and type 2 causes cold sores. The virus is usually inactive or hidden, and when it becomes active, it starts its reproduction process on nose or lip. Thus, this is what causes cold sores.



The key to study what causes cold sores is, to verify the triggers that causes the cold sores virus to function. Stress is the prime trigger that causes cold sores outbreak. Injuries and diseases are the most usual triggers that cause cold sores.

Often cold sores occur during cold season, and hence people refer the cold and flu season as the cold sore season. However, an individual can suffer from flu, cold, and cold sores in summer season also.

A wound on the target area is a common trigger that causes cold sores. Exposure to sunlight also triggers cold sores outbreak. Kissing or to biting a person having active cold sore causes cold sores.
